Classified Balance Sheet
A financial statement that organizes a company's assets, liabilities, and shareholders' equity into subcategories, providing a detailed snapshot of the company’s financial health at a specific point in time.
Property, Plant, And Equipment
Long-term assets vital to business operations and not easily converted into cash, including land, buildings, and machinery.
Current Liabilities
Current liabilities are financial obligations a company needs to pay within one year, including accounts payable, short-term loans, and other similar debts.
Owner's Equity
The residual interest in the assets of a business after deducting its liabilities, representing the ownership's claim on the assets.
